Who knew Queen Elizabeth drove herself, or took the dogs out for walkies? I don't think I ever imagined that she did those things. Especially not when I was standing outside Buckingham Palace watching her royal standard wave in the breeze. The mundane is what makes The Queen a fantastic movie. How many movies about royalty show all the pom and circumstance? Almost all of them. This one though takes moments of the Queen's private life to paint a picture of the person that is the Queen. Pretty interesting that the movie starts with the Queen getting her portrait painted.
